Mayo is full of heavier oils that are beneficial for chronically dry hair like canola, soybean, and even olive oils. Plus, traditional mayo is made with egg yolks, another hair-friendly ingredient. Meanwhile, we know that coconut is perfect for moisturizing and coconut milk can even pull double duty as a detangler. In some cases, people have claimed that this powerful combo can soften their hair's texture and mimic the benefits of a relaxer—but it doesn't. Most likely they're simply experiencing the conditioning benefits, which can translate as hair that feels softer or curls that "pop" because they're properly hydrated. But avocados are a great mask base because they contain natural oils along with polyunsaturated and monounsaturated fatty acids.

The benefits of deep conditioning

Your hair may need a little extra boost of hydration and nourishment to get back to its healthy, shiny state. "Deep conditioners, also known as hair masks, are rinse-off products that are used a few times a week in place of a regular conditioner," says Danusia Wnek, senior chemist at The Good Housekeeping Institute. Combine 1 egg yolk with 2 tablespoons melted coconut oil and whisk until smooth. (Add more of each ingredient depending on the length and thickness of your hair.) After shampooing, applying to damp hair, leave on for 15 to 20 minutes and then rinse with cool water.
